Aşağıda, “URL, Google tarafından kullanılamaz” hatası için SEO uyumlu, Google’da üst sıralarda çıkmaya odaklanmış bir makale oluşturdum.
URL, Google Tarafından Kullanılamaz Hatası: Nedenleri ve Kesin Çözümler
Google Search Console’da “URL, Google tarafından kullanılamaz” hatasını mı alıyorsunuz? Bu hata, Google’ın web sitenizi doğru şekilde tarayamadığını ve dizine ekleyemediğini gösterir.
Eğer bu hatayı düzeltemezseniz, sayfalarınız arama sonuçlarında görünmez ve SEO performansınız olumsuz etkilenir. Ancak endişelenmeyin! Bu makalede, hatanın nedenlerini ve kesin çözüm yollarını adım adım ele alacağız.
1. “URL, Google Tarafından Kullanılamaz” Hatasının Nedenleri
Bu hata, genellikle Google’ın sitenizi doğru şekilde tarayamamasından kaynaklanır. İşte başlıca nedenler:
- Robots.txt Engeli: Web sitenizin robots.txt dosyası, Google’ın belirli URL’leri taramasını engelliyor olabilir.
- Noindex Etiketi: Sayfanızda meta noindex etiketi varsa, Google bu sayfayı dizine eklemez.
- Geçici veya Kalıcı Yönlendirme (301 / 302): Sayfanız başka bir sayfaya yönlendiriliyorsa, Google URL’yi geçersiz olarak işaretleyebilir.
- Google Bot’un Erişim Sorunu: Sunucu veya CDN ayarlarından kaynaklı sorunlar, Google Bot’un sayfanıza erişimini engelleyebilir.
- Tarama Bütçesi Sorunu: Büyük web sitelerinde, Google’ın sınırlı tarama bütçesi nedeniyle bazı URL’ler taranamıyor olabilir.
- Canonical URL Hataları: Sayfanızda yanlış bir canonical etiketi varsa, Google bu URL’yi taramayı bırakabilir.
- Sunucu Hataları (5XX, 4XX): 500, 503 veya 404 gibi hatalar, Google’ın sayfanızı taramasını engelleyebilir.
Şimdi bu sorunların nasıl çözüleceğini detaylı bir şekilde açıklayalım.
2. Kesin Çözüm Yöntemleri
A. Robots.txt Dosyanızı Kontrol Edin
Robots.txt dosyanız, Google’ın sayfanızı taramasını engelliyor olabilir.
Adım 1: Robots.txt Dosyanızı Kontrol Edin
- https://siteadresiniz.com/robots.txt adresine giderek dosyanın içeriğini inceleyin.
- Eğer şu kodu görüyorsanız, Google’ın sayfanıza erişmesi engellenmiştir:
User-agent: * Disallow: /
- Yukarıdaki kod, tüm sayfalarınızı engeller. Eğer sadece belirli bir sayfa engellenmişse şu şekilde olabilir:
User-agent: Googlebot Disallow: /ornek-sayfa/
Adım 2: Robots.txt’yi Düzenleyin
- Eğer URL’nizin dizine eklenmesini istiyorsanız, robots.txt dosyanızı şu şekilde düzenleyin:
User-agent: * Allow: /
Adım 3: Google Search Console’da Yeniden Denetleyin
- Google Search Console’a gidin, URL Denetleme Aracı ile tekrar test yapın.
B. Noindex Etiketini Kontrol Edin
Eğer sayfanızda noindex etiketi varsa, Google sayfanızı dizine eklemez.
Adım 1: Sayfanın Kaynak Kodunu İnceleyin
- Sayfanızda sağ tıklayıp “Sayfa Kaynağını Görüntüle” seçeneğini seçin.
- CTRL + F yaparak şu satırı arayın:
<meta name="robots" content="noindex">
- Eğer bu etiket varsa, Google sayfanızı dizine eklemeyecektir.
Adım 2: Noindex Etiketini Kaldırın
- WordPress kullanıyorsanız SEO eklentilerini (Yoast, RankMath) kontrol edin ve noindex ayarlarını değiştirin.
- HTML dosyanızda şu kodu kaldırın:
<meta name="robots" content="noindex">
Adım 3: Google Search Console’da Tekrar Denetleyin
Düzenlemeleri yaptıktan sonra Search Console’da tekrar dizine eklenmesini isteyin.
C. Canonical Etiketini Doğru Ayarlayın
Yanlış canonical etiketi, Google’ın URL’nizi yok saymasına neden olabilir.
Adım 1: Sayfanızın Canonical Etiketini Kontrol Edin
- Sayfa kaynağını açın ve şu kodu arayın:
<link rel="canonical" href="https://www.siteadresiniz.com/farkli-bir-sayfa">
- Eğer canonical etiketi yanlış bir sayfaya yönlendiriyorsa, Google bu URL’yi dizine eklemeyecektir.
Adım 2: Canonical Etiketini Düzenleyin
Doğru sayfaya yönlendirdiğinizden emin olun:
<link rel="canonical" href="https://www.siteadresiniz.com/sayfa-url">
D. 301 / 302 Yönlendirmelerini Kontrol Edin
Google, 301 veya 302 yönlendirmeleri olan sayfaları taramayabilir.
- Google Search Console’da URL’yi denetleyin.
- Eğer “Yönlendirme algılandı” mesajı alıyorsanız, yönlendirmeyi kaldırmanız gerekebilir.
- 301 veya 302 yönlendirmelerini kaldırarak Google’ın doğrudan URL’yi taramasını sağlayabilirsiniz.
E. Sunucu Hatalarını Kontrol Edin
500, 503 veya 404 hataları, Google Bot’un sayfanıza erişmesini engelleyebilir.
Adım 1: Sayfanızın HTTP Yanıt Kodunu Kontrol Edin
- https://httpstatus.io/ veya Google Search Console aracılığıyla sayfanızın HTTP kodunu kontrol edin.
- Eğer 500 veya 503 hatası alıyorsanız, sunucu tarafında bir hata olabilir.
Adım 2: Sunucu Ayarlarını Güncelleyin
- Cache veya CDN kullanıyorsanız, geçici olarak devre dışı bırakın.
- Hosting sağlayıcınızla iletişime geçerek sunucu hatalarının nedenini öğrenin.
Sonuç
“URL, Google tarafından kullanılamaz” hatası, robots.txt engeli, noindex etiketi, sunucu hataları veya yönlendirme sorunlarından kaynaklanabilir.
Bu rehberdeki adımları uygulayarak, Google’ın URL’nizi tekrar taramasını ve dizine eklemesini sağlayabilirsiniz.
SEO performansınızı artırmak ve Google’da üst sıralarda çıkmak için düzenli olarak Search Console hatalarınızı kontrol edin! 🚀